What's The Definition Of Complimentary?
complimentary
A complimentary seat, ticket, or book is given to you free. If you are complimentary about something, you express admiration for it. complimentary in American English paying or containing a compliment; expressing courtesy, respect, admiration, or praise adjective: of the nature of, conveying, or expressing a compliment, often one that is politely flattering noun: something given or supplied without charge, as lodging, transportation, or meals, esp. as an inducement to prospective customers complimentary in British English adjective: conveying, containing, or resembling a compliment |
